Taking Time

Sometimes its important to roll into work a little late, procrastinate a bit and let yourself get lost in a Garth Brooks song (substitute other artist to your personal preference).  Take some time for you when you aren’t supposed to and let your “Give a Damn” get a little busted.

Shifting Demographics

Change is constant.  The world around us is constantly in flux.  The biggest on-going macro change in the US is the impact of demographics changes.  An aging workforce, smaller Gen X and Y workforce, urbanization/ruralization.  Our world is slowly moving and we’re all engines of that change.
